You can contribute in many ways: Types of Contributions ---------------------- Report Bugs ~~~~~~~~~~~ Report bugs at https://github.com/pnuckowski/aioresponses/issues. If you are reporting a bug, please include: * Your operating system name and version. * Any details about your local setup that might be helpful in troubleshooting. * Detailed steps to reproduce the bug. Fix Bugs ~~~~~~~~ Look through the GitHub issues for bugs. Anything tagged with "bug" and "help wanted" is open to whoever wants to implement it. Implement Features ~~~~~~~~~~~~~~~~~~ Look through the GitHub issues for features. Anything tagged with "enhancement" and "help wanted" is open to whoever wants to implement it. Write Documentation ~~~~~~~~~~~~~~~~~~~ aioresponses could always use more documentation, whether as part of the official aioresponses docs, in docstrings, or even on the web in blog posts, articles, and such. Submit Feedback ~~~~~~~~~~~~~~~ The best way to send feedback is to file an issue at https://github.com/pnuckowski/aioresponses/issues. If you are proposing a feature: * Explain in detail how it would work. * Keep the scope as narrow as possible, to make it easier to implement. * Remember that this is a volunteer-driven project, and that contributions are welcome :) Get Started! ------------ Ready to contribute? Here's how to set up `aioresponses` for local development. 1. Fork the `aioresponses` repo on GitHub. 2. Clone your fork locally:: $ git clone git@github.com:your_name_here/aioresponses.git 3. Install your local copy into a virtualenv. Assuming you have virtualenvwrapper installed, this is how you set up your fork for local development:: $ mkvirtualenv aioresponses $ cd aioresponses/ $ python setup.py develop 4. Create a branch for local development:: $ git checkout -b name-of-your-bugfix-or-feature Now you can make your changes locally. 5. When you're done making changes, check that your changes pass flake8 and the tests, including testing other Python versions with tox:: $ flake8 aioresponses tests $ python setup.py test $ tox To get flake8 and tox, just pip install them into your virtualenv. 6. Commit your changes and push your branch to GitHub:: $ git add . $ git commit -m "Your detailed description of your changes." $ git push origin name-of-your-bugfix-or-feature 7. Submit a pull request through the GitHub website. Pull Request Guidelines ----------------------- Before you submit a pull request, check that it meets these guidelines: 1. The pull request should include tests. 2. If the pull request adds functionality, the docs should be updated. Put your new functionality into a function with a docstring, and add the feature to the list in README.rst. 3. The pull request should work for Python 3.5, 3.6, 3.7 and for PyPy. Check https://travis-ci.org/pnuckowski/aioresponses/pull_requests and make sure that the tests pass for all supported Python versions. For *requests* module there are a lot of packages that help us with testing (eg. *httpretty*, *responses*, *requests-mock*). When it comes to testing asynchronous HTTP requests it is a bit harder (at least at the beginning). The purpose of this package is to provide an easy way to test asynchronous HTTP requests. Installing ---------- .. code:: bash $ pip install aioresponses Supported versions ------------------ - Python 3.5.3+ - aiohttp>=2.0.0,<4.0.0 Usage -------- To mock out HTTP request use *aioresponses* as a method decorator or as a context manager. Response *status* code, *body*, *payload* (for json response) and *headers* can be mocked. Supported HTTP methods: **GET**, **POST**, **PUT**, **PATCH**, **DELETE** and **OPTIONS**. .. code:: python import aiohttp import asyncio from aioresponses import aioresponses @aioresponses() def test_request(mocked): loop = asyncio.get_event_loop() mocked.get('http://example.com', status=200, body='test') session = aiohttp.ClientSession() resp = loop.run_until_complete(session.get('http://example.com')) assert resp.status == 200 for convenience use *payload* argument to mock out json response. Example below. **as a context manager** .. code:: python import asyncio import aiohttp from aioresponses import aioresponses def test_ctx(): loop = asyncio.get_event_loop() session = aiohttp.ClientSession() with aioresponses() as m: m.get('http://test.example.com', payload=dict(foo='bar')) resp = loop.run_until_complete(session.get('http://test.example.com')) data = loop.run_until_complete(resp.json()) assert dict(foo='bar') == data **aioresponses allows to mock out any HTTP headers** .. code:: python import asyncio import aiohttp from aioresponses import aioresponses @aioresponses() def test_http_headers(m): loop = asyncio.get_event_loop() session = aiohttp.ClientSession() m.post( 'http://example.com', payload=dict(), headers=dict(connection='keep-alive'), ) resp = loop.run_until_complete(session.post('http://example.com')) # note that we pass 'connection' but get 'Connection' (capitalized) # under the neath `multidict` is used to work with HTTP headers assert resp.headers['Connection'] == 'keep-alive' **allows to register different responses for the same url** .. code:: python import asyncio import aiohttp from aioresponses import aioresponses @aioresponses() def test_multiple_responses(m): loop = asyncio.get_event_loop() session = aiohttp.ClientSession() m.get('http://example.com', status=500) m.get('http://example.com', status=200) resp1 = loop.run_until_complete(session.get('http://example.com')) resp2 = loop.run_until_complete(session.get('http://example.com')) assert resp1.status == 500 assert resp2.status == 200 **match URLs with regular expressions** .. code:: python import asyncio import aiohttp import re from aioresponses import aioresponses @aioresponses() def test_regexp_example(m): loop = asyncio.get_event_loop() session = aiohttp.ClientSession() pattern = re.compile(r'^http://example\.com/api\?foo=.*$') m.get(pattern, status=200) resp = loop.run_until_complete(session.get('http://example.com/api?foo=bar')) assert resp.status == 200 **allows to passthrough to a specified list of servers** .. code:: python import asyncio import aiohttp from aioresponses import aioresponses @aioresponses(passthrough=['http://backend']) def test_passthrough(m, test_client): session = aiohttp.ClientSession() #
